Code Duplication    Length = 5-5 lines in 3 locations

lib/private/legacy/app.php 3 locations

@@ 161-165 (lines=5) @@
158
		}
159
160
		$info = self::getAppInfo($app);
161
		if (!empty($info['activity']['filters'])) {
162
			foreach ($info['activity']['filters'] as $filter) {
163
				\OC::$server->getActivityManager()->registerFilter($filter);
164
			}
165
		}
166
		if (!empty($info['activity']['settings'])) {
167
			foreach ($info['activity']['settings'] as $setting) {
168
				\OC::$server->getActivityManager()->registerSetting($setting);
@@ 166-170 (lines=5) @@
163
				\OC::$server->getActivityManager()->registerFilter($filter);
164
			}
165
		}
166
		if (!empty($info['activity']['settings'])) {
167
			foreach ($info['activity']['settings'] as $setting) {
168
				\OC::$server->getActivityManager()->registerSetting($setting);
169
			}
170
		}
171
		if (!empty($info['activity']['providers'])) {
172
			foreach ($info['activity']['providers'] as $provider) {
173
				\OC::$server->getActivityManager()->registerProvider($provider);
@@ 171-175 (lines=5) @@
168
				\OC::$server->getActivityManager()->registerSetting($setting);
169
			}
170
		}
171
		if (!empty($info['activity']['providers'])) {
172
			foreach ($info['activity']['providers'] as $provider) {
173
				\OC::$server->getActivityManager()->registerProvider($provider);
174
			}
175
		}
176
	}
177
178
	/**